Highland Community College freshman basketball player Kathy Thomas has signed to play at the University of Iowa.
Thomas was a part of a freshman class that won the most games in school history at 28-4, a second place finish in the Jayhawk Conference, and a district runner-up. She was named Jayhawk Conference Player of the Year as well as first team All-American.
"I think she has a great opportunity at Iowa and we appreciate the contributions she made to our program this season," said Scottie head coach BJ Smith.
"We are thrilled to have Kathy join our team," Iowa head coach Lisa Bluder said. "She had a tremendous freshman year at Highland Community College, where she was an NJCAA All-American as a freshman. She will help fill the void that we have at our point guard position. It's also nice that we will have her as a Hawkeye for three seasons."
